Performer Information

The styles of music I perform spans over 500 years. Ranging from the Renaissance, Baroque, and Classical periods to Romantic works written during the 19th century as well as works by 20th Century and Contemporary composers. Regionally, I perform works from all over the world including Europe, Spain, Brazil, Argentina, Venezuela, Cuba, Mexico, and Colombia.

 

The guitar is an evocative instrument that creates a quiet yet rich musical background for events such as weddings, receptions, and company functions. For businesses such as restaurants and wineries, the guitar adds a unique embellishment to the atmosphere and it enhances peoples' memory of the time they spent there.

Weddings

The ultimate in beautiful music for your wedding whether large or small, indoors or outdoors, solo guitar adds elegance to the most special day of your life. Glenn has experience with weddings of all religions, and is happy to consult with you regarding your musical selections.

Prelude Music: One half-hour of music while your guests are assembling, allowing them to enjoy beautiful music before the ceremony begins.

Pre-Processional: Music of your choosing for everyone processioning before the bride, including the bridesmaids, flower girls, ring bearers, as well as special music for the parents to be seated to.

Processional: The traditional Bridal March for the bride, or select from one of the many alternate wedding marches, or your favorite song.

Solo: Choose a special song to be played for the lighting of the Unity candle, communion, or during another reflective part of your ceremony.

Recessional: The traditional Wedding March to walk out to, or choose an alternate march or favorite piece.

Postlude: Festive music for your guests while they disassemble, or toast you with champagne.

All ceremonies and receptions can be performed on solo guitar, or for larger gatherings, consider the beautiful combination of either guitar and flute, guitar and violin or guitar and vocals.
